Transaction 02f708e53163c15ab33c3ba150cf1835cbfd27213ff9478a501aa75609113b77

2 Input
1 Outputs
  • 02f708e53163c15ab33c3ba150cf1835cbfd27213ff9478a501aa75609113b77:0
  • value  2468983
    address  3R1GQg9iJCKmYy88mGcAxPiHpWJyeRHAUr